The Lighting Technical Director must have a professional demo reel that illustrates core understanding of illuminating 3D assets. Some breakdown of the elements you contributed to the final shots is necessary. He/She must be able to work closely with the Lead Lighting TD, and compositors to finish selected shots so that computer generated elements are seamlessly integrated with live-action plates. You are responsible for final 3D scene assembly incorporating the illumination and rendering of all 3D elements required to complete shots as well as compositing to ensure quality and coherency of the elements generated. This position requires such traditional skills as a strong artistic eye for cinematography, composition, photography and high-resolution detail, as well as a good understanding of the principles of digital film compositing such as multi-pass rendering for composite-based control.

Experience and Skills Necessary
· At least 2 years experience with a high-level film-based lighting and rendering pipeline (most likely Maya based)
· Some knowledge of high-end rendering software such as PRMAN, Mental Ray, Gelato, 3Delight, etc.
· Some scripting ability in MEL and python is an advantage
· Desire to learn from others and to take on increasingly challenging shots
· Fully understands an “iteration intensive” shot pipeline
